Abstract

Creating a sub-titles stream or file composed of sub-titles elements. For each sub-titles element in said sub-titles elements, a sub-titles element is inserted into the sub-titles stream or file, at least one end-of-block condition related to a mode of presentation of sub-titles is verified, and a datum representative of an end of a block according to the mode of presentation of sub-titles is inserted into the sub-titles stream or file upon satisfying said at least one end-of-block condition. A sub-titles stream or file may be presented on a terminal of a user by selecting on the terminal a mode of presentation of sub-titles, reading a sub-titles block associated with the mode of presentation in the stream or file, and presenting on the terminal the at least one sub-titles block according to the mode of presentation.

Claims (42)

1. One or more non-transitory computer-readable storage mediums storing one or more sequences of instructions for creating a sub-titles stream or file composed of sub-titles elements, wherein execution of the one or more sequences of instructions by one or more processors causes:

for each sub-titles element in said sub-titles elements, performing:

inserting a sub-titles element into the sub-titles stream or file;

determining whether at least one end-of-block condition, of a set of two or more end-of-conditions, related to a mode of presentation of sub-titles is satisfied by the inserted sub-titles element; and

upon satisfying said at least one end-of-block condition, inserting into the sub-titles stream or file a datum representative of an end of a block according to each mode of presentation of sub-titles that is satisfied by the inserted sub-titles element.

2. The one or more non-transitory computer-readable storage mediums of claim 1 , wherein said at least one end-of-block condition comprises a detection of at least one predefined character marking an end of the block.

3. The one or more non-transitory computer-readable storage mediums of claim 2 , wherein said at least one predefined character corresponds to or comprises a full stop, a comma, a semi-colon, or a punctuation character.

4. The one or more non-transitory computer-readable storage mediums of claim 1 , wherein the sub-titles stream complies with the MPEG-TS standard.

5. The one or more non-transitory computer-readable storage mediums of claim 1 , wherein the file complies with at least one standard based on W3C TTML.

6. The one or more non-transitory computer-readable storage mediums of claim 5 , wherein a datum representative of the end of a block is written in a specific tag.
